12 February 2024 – Israel–Hamas war
Israel–Netherlands relations
A Dutch appeals court orders halt to export of F-35 jet parts to Israel within 7 days over concerns that they were being used to commit serious violations of international humanitarian law. (Reuters)

11 February 2024 – 2024 Finnish presidential election
Alexander Stubb is elected President of Finland with 51.6% of the vote. (Yle)
